F12
Miele
Convection Fan / Airflow Fault
Oven fan-assisted modes fail; error indicates fan or airflow problem.

Possible Causes
Failed convection fan motor, Jammed fan blades, Faulty fan relay on control board, Loose wiring to fan motor
How to Fix / Troubleshooting
Safety first: Disconnect power and allow the oven to cool before removing the rear inner panel.
- Access the convection fan: Remove the screws holding the rear inner cover inside the cavity. Carefully pull off the cover to expose the fan and circular heater.
- Inspect fan blades: Check for heavy grease buildup or foreign objects obstructing the fan. Clean the blades thoroughly and remove obstructions.
- Test motor: Spin the fan by hand; it should rotate freely. If stiff or seized, the motor bearings are likely worn and the fan motor assembly should be replaced.
- Electrical test: With power off, measure resistance of the fan motor windings. An open circuit indicates a failed motor. Also inspect wiring and connectors for heat damage.
After replacement, run a fan-assisted mode and listen for smooth, quiet operation.
